Title screen

In the present work a method of bremsstrahlung generation in a betatron during multiple passes of the accelerated electrons through a thin target-converter is explored with the help of statistical modeling. The results are obtained on a basis of experimentally measured field distributions for the betatrons: MB-6 and B-35. The data of electron orbit dynamics and characteristics of bremsstrahlung field are given depending on parameters of the electron’s dumping onto the target and sizes of the target.
